I was watching recently a good designer show that left me feeling very upset. That particular sequence was on re-designing a bedroom, which had a big and quite emotional painting of a lonely woman almost drowning in dark water. The painting had the energy of sorrow and a desperate need to be alone.
It felt sad seeing the designer re-create the whole room around this painting, instead of taking a moment to realize that, energy-wise, this is a very inappropriate image to display in a couple's bedroom. |
